Package: systemd
Version: 214-1 (experimental)
Severity: normal

Dear Maintainer,

After upgrading systemd v.208-8 to v.214-1 systemctl status/start/stop <some service>.service (in a root terminal) quite often shows the 
following error:
---
Failed to issue method call: Did not receive a reply. Possible causes include: the remote application did not send a reply, the message bus 
security policy blocked the reply, the reply timeout expired, or the network connection was broken.
---
To get systemctl working I have to repeat it a few times until I get the result.

The same error also occurs with apt-get install <some package>.
My network connection is always working!

-- System Information:
Debian Release: jessie/sid + experimental
Architecture: amd64 (x86_64)
Kernel: Linux debian 3.16-1.dmz.1-liquorix-amd64
Systemd, udev: 214-1
dbus: 1.8.6-2
